Output ed7c92335cab103779647d3f5a7e38935c6871560f927f5410ec93317922303c:0

value
616671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ed0944605455c3be3173ccdc9f61addb15b053c OP_EQUAL
address
38skVqqx3j3YDMnpvoPuJvQtesfAyAHV1i
transaction
ed7c92335cab103779647d3f5a7e38935c6871560f927f5410ec93317922303c
spent
true